What Exactly Is an EIN?
An Employer Identification Number (EIN) is a unique nine-digit number issued by the IRS to identify your business for tax purposes. Think of it as a Social Security number for your company. Whether you’re opening a small bakery on Garrett Road or launching a new consulting firm in Drexel Hill, you’ll likely need this number to open a business bank account, hire employees, or file federal and state taxes.

Who Needs an EIN? Essential Criteria
Not every business in Drexel Hill is required to have an EIN, but many do. Here’s how to know if you need one:
- You plan to hire employees (even part-time or temporary staff).
- Your business is structured as a corporation, LLC, or partnership.
- You want to open a business bank account or apply for credit in your business’s name.
- You’re required to pay certain federal taxes, such as excise or employment taxes.
- You’re involved in certain trusts, estates, or non-profit organizations.
Even if you’re a sole proprietor, an EIN can help protect your privacy and make business dealings easier in Drexel Hill and beyond.
Step-By-Step: Applying for Your Drexel Hill EIN
-
Gather Your Information:
- Business name and address (be sure to use your Drexel Hill location if applicable)
- Responsible party’s name and Social Security Number
- Business structure details (LLC, partnership, etc.)
-
Choose Your Application Method:
- Online via the official IRS website (typically fastest, but only during IRS business hours)
- Fax or mail (using IRS Form SS-4)

Tips & Common Pitfalls for Drexel Hill Applicants
- Double-check your address: Make sure you use your current Drexel Hill business address to avoid confusion or mail delays.
- Don’t rush the form: Mistakes can slow down your EIN approval, especially if you’re applying by mail or fax.
- One EIN per entity: Don’t apply for multiple EINs for the same business; it can create tax headaches later.
- Secure your EIN: Treat your EIN like sensitive information to help prevent identity theft or fraud.
